Mechanical Engineer Requirements with Level 3 Qualifications- 

For a mechanical engineer role in building maintenance, here are the typical requirements when a Level 3 qualification in plumbing, maintenance, or mechanical systems is specified:

Technical Skills and Knowledge-

Mechanical engineers with Level 3 maintenance qualifications should demonstrate competence in:

  • HVAC systems installation, maintenance, and repair
  • Plumbing systems including heating, water supply, and drainage
  • Mechanical plant equipment operation and maintenance
  • Pumps, motors, and control systems
  • Energy management and building automation systems
  • Preventive maintenance planning and execution
  • Reading and interpreting technical drawings and specifications

Core Qualification: 

  • A Level 3 qualification typically refers to an advanced technical certificate or diploma, equivalent to A-levels in the UK system. This would include:
  • Level 2 & 3 Diploma in Plumbing and Heating
  • Level 3 Diploma in Building Services Engineering
  • Level 3 NVQ/SVQ in Facilities Management or Building Maintenance
  • Level 3 Certificate in Mechanical Engineering
